Output 39c3ad5c33fa0616e827122b6730d603441801da3f92ab78290f3afebaf0558e:52

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8aa189bbc2c45a93f6a553518d0ec999f351e0e1c73e4ecf229d2e1ebfe594a2
address
bc1p32scnw7zc3df8a492dgc6rkfn8e4rc8pculyanezn5hpa0l9jj3qsccvtk
transaction
39c3ad5c33fa0616e827122b6730d603441801da3f92ab78290f3afebaf0558e
spent
true